> I have two forward IP in options block:
> Options {
> ....
> forwarders { 192.10.1.32;192.20.12.14; };
> };
>
> How does these two IP being use,
> Round robin or always send to 192.10.1.32 unless does not get answer
> from
> 192.10.1.32. then it will forward to 192.20.12.14
The latter, unless you're using BIND 8.2.3 or later. BIND 8.2.3 and
later BIND 8 name servers use RTT to choose among forwarders.
BIND 9 name servers use the older behavior until 9.3.0.
